About James E Stewart Golf Course

James E Stewart Golf Course is a popular municipal golf course located in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ma. The course was named after James E. Stewart, a longtime Oklahoma City Parks and Recreation Department employee who dedicated over 35 years of service to the community. The golf course offers a challenging 18-hole layout that spans across 6,124 yards. It features a combination of tree-lined fairways, strategically placed bunkers, and water hazards which add to the course's allure. The course is well-maintained, with manicured greens and lush fairways that make for an enjoyable golfing experience. In addition to the golf course, James E Stewart Golf Course also offers various amenities for golfers. It has a practice area where golfers can warm up before their rounds. The facility also includes a pro shop that offers a range of golfing equipment, apparel, and accessories.
